Job Description Join a dynamic insurance team supporting retirement services in a fast-paced environment where every customer interaction matters. We are hiring 15 professionals for this opportunity, offering a hybrid work model, varied shift options between 8:00 am and 10:00 pm Eastern Time, and valuable exposure to U.S. markets. This role provides the opportunity to grow your expertise while delivering meaningful support to participants.
What is in it for you: Hourly salary of $25.
7-month contract with the potential for permanent employment.
Hybrid work, with 3 days per week in the office.
Business hours: 8:00 am to 10:00 pm.
Shifts may start between 8:00 am and 2:00 pm. and may rotate according to business needs.
Preferred shifts are 10:00 am to 6:00 pm, 11:00 am to 7:00 pm, and 12:00 pm to 8:00 pm.
Availability is required for varying shifts within the department's operating hours.
The department remains open during Canadian statutory holidays that do not coincide with U.S. statutory holidays.
Number of positions: 15.
Responsibilities: Handle approximately 30 to 40 inbound calls per day.
Provide account information to retirement plan participants.
Process account and investment changes, withdrawals, loans, and other transactions.
Provide information and insight related to retirement accounts and retirement plan provisions.
Assist customers in completing required forms and explain rejections when applicable.
Maintain current knowledge of company policies, procedures, and processes.
Meet performance metrics related to customer feedback, first contact resolution, productivity, accuracy,
and reliability.
Recommend client-centered resolutions and identify and initiate exceptions within established guidelines.
Assist callers with website and mobile application navigation, registration, and account resets.
Deliver a high-quality customer experience through meaningful interactions and promoter language.
Educate callers on available resources and promote key assets and tools.
Support English- and Spanish-speaking customers within the U.S. Retirement Participant Center.
What you will need to succeed: Required qualifications 3-4 years of previous customer service, administrative, or call center experience.
Bilingualism in English and Spanish to support English- and Spanish-speaking customers.
Previous experience working in an in-office or hybrid work arrangement.
Previous exposure to being measured against KPIs.
Preferred qualifications Post-secondary education with industry certification, or equivalent work experience.
Knowledge of 401(k) plans, pension plans, or Canadian equivalents.
Understanding of financial services concepts.
Assuming responsibility and taking ownership until resolution.
Capacity to work independently or with minimal direction within a team.
Solid time management, organizational, prioritization, and multitasking skills in a high-volume, fast-paced environment, including the ability to manage multiple cases simultaneously.
Ability to build positive relationships with customers and interact professionally with a wide variety of personalities.
Attention to detail.
Confidence in handling unclear or unfamiliar customer expectations.
Strong problem-solving and critical-thinking skills.
Demonstrated ability to adapt to change.
